As you rise further in the atmosphere air pressure does what?

As you rise higher in the atmosphere, air pressure decreases. This is because the higher you go, there is less air above pushing down on you, resulting in lower air pressure. This decrease in pressure can affect breathing and gas exchange in the body at high altitudes.

What happens to air pressure when you rise up words in the atmosphere?

As you rise upwards in the atmosphere, air pressure decreases. This occurs because the density of air molecules diminishes with altitude, leading to fewer molecules exerting pressure. Consequently, higher elevations experience lower air pressure compared to sea level. This decrease in pressure can also affect breathing and the boiling point of liquids.
